.contacto{font-size:0.9em;padding-top:15px;}
.contacto a{text-decoration:underline;}
.cuerpoError{text-align:center;}
.cuerpoError .imgError{background:#FFFFFF url(../img/4042.jpg) no-repeat;height:106px;margin-left:37%;width:300px;}
.date input{background:#FFF;border:1px solid #0066CC;}
.error-message{color:#E11E4F;font:9pt Trebuchet MS,Arial,Tahoma,sans-serif;}
.fotos{float:left;margin:6px;width:150px;}
.fotos *{*float:left;}
.fotos a img{border:#999;}
.fotos span{font-size:0.9em;}
.idioma{float:right;margin:5px 0 0 0;padding:0;}
.idioma a{color:#FFF;font-weight:bold;margin-right:5px;}
.image-cont{display:block;float:left;height:113px;margin:8px;width:170px;}
.images{float:left;margin-left:5px;width:520px;}
.doc{display:block;float:left;}
.pdf{display:block;float:left;}
.doc span{background:transparent url(../img/doc.jpg) no-repeat; height:28px; width: 28px; float:left;}
.pdf span{background:transparent url(../img/pdf.jpg) no-repeat; height:28px; width: 28px; float:left;}


.picker{border:0;}
.success{background:#FFFFEA;color:#004F00;font:15pt Trebuchet MS,Arial,Tahoma,sans-serif;}
#contactZews{display:block;height:65px;width:90px;}
#div-email{border:2px solid #EBEBEB;margin-top:20px;padding:5px; }
#div-email label{display:block;font-weight:bold;width:390px;}
#div-email.submit{margin-left:50%;}
#div-email.submit,#fotos{float:left;}
#logoZews{background:url(../img/logozews.gif);display:block;height:19px;width:64px;}
#wrap h1{display:none;visibility:hidden;}

/*************para las fotos y catalogo ****************/
.foto{  background: #FFFFFF;  border: 1px solid #666666;  margin-right: 4px;  margin-top: 4px;  float:left; width: 160px;}
.foto p{  width: 150px;}
.foto .marco{  margin:2px;    border: 1px solid #CCCCCC;    float: left;}
.foto .marco * {  float: left;}
#content p {margin:0 2px 0 4px; line-height: 1.5em; }
.dinero{font-weight: bold; color: #FF9933; }
.tachar { color: #FF9933; text-decoration: line-through; font-style: italic; }

/******************para el carrito*******************/
.oferta{ color: #FF0000;}
.carrito { border-collapse:collapse;  width: 770px; }
.carrito .input,.submit{display: inline; }
.carrito tr td{border: solid 1px #996600;}
.carrito .titulos{  background: transparent url("hmenu.jpg") repeat-x top left;  color: #FFFFFF;  font-weight: bold;  height:25px;}
.lista {margin: 5px; }
.lista div {display: block; background: #E2E2E2; width: auto; padding: 2px; border:solid 1px #996600;}
/*********************para el mensaje de productos en carrito que aparece en las secciones**************/
.celda { background: #F5F5F5; padding: 2px; border-collapse: collapse;  margin-left: 60px;}
.pie{background: #E0E0E0; font-weight: bold; }
.titulo{background: #6699CC url("hmenu.jpg") repeat-x top left; color: #FFF; font-weight: bold; }
.select label{ font-weight: bold;display: inline-block; width: 60px;}

/*********************para arreglar la hoja style.css***************************/
#page {	background: none;}
#banner {height:200px; padding-top:5px;}
.header {margin: 0 auto; min-height:10px; height: 10px; width: 790px;}
#nav1 { width:790px; text-align:center;	background:transparent url("hmenu.jpg") repeat-x top left;}
.center { width:540px;	padding:0px; float:left; margin:0 5px 0 5px; margin-right:-10px; padding-right:10px;}
#nav1 ul {float: left;}
/*---------para cambiar el ancho del menu-----------------*/
#nav1 ul li a {
	padding:0px 5px;
}
/*---------para cambiar el ancho del menu-----------------*/
#g-sidebar {padding: 0px;margin: 0px;}
#g-sidebar * {margin: 5px 0 0 5px; padding: 0; list-style: none; }










